Temporary Fix:
Add the Item, Select No Set Piece, go into your Php MySQLAdmin and locate the item you found in the items database. Add in the Set piece for that item. Next item you insert will have the Set piece registered.

Paladin formulas will follow Shaman Formulas.

1. paladins are considered casters
2. paladins will receive secondary melee weapon prices as do shamans and hunters

Paladins as does Shamans will pay DKP at 1/2 dmg formula for Healing weapons and items.

All shaman formulas equate to paladins. We understand that Paladins wear plate but shamans do not. There are no extra formulas taken into account for Shaman Mail, therfore no extra formulas will be taken into account for Paladin Plate. Just Stats: Stam, Intel will receive higher formula values than say Agilility, because the Paladin receives greater benefit from these stats.
